About Leofwynn
Old English in origin, the name Leofwynn carries the beautiful meaning of "beloved joy." Its roots lie in the elements leof, meaning "dear" or "beloved," and wynn, signifying "joy" or "bliss." This name evokes a sense of cherished happiness.
